2. Electrical Parameter Specifications
Input Mode: Dual redundant power input: cabinet auxiliary AC input + WESTBUS backplane DC pre-regulated dual feed design
Rated Output: Stabilized multi-DC outputs: +5VDC, +12VDC, -12VDC; continuous rated total output power 30W, same nominal power as G01/G02
Protection Circuit: Independent OVP overvoltage, OCP overcurrent, short-circuit lockout, over-temperature automatic shutdown for each single output rail
Front Indicator: LED status lamps for main power input, each channel running status and overheat fault alarm
Ambient Rating: Operating temperature: 0℃~+55℃; storage temperature: -40℃~+85℃; UL safety certification & CE EMC industrial standard approved
3. Core Functional Description
Dedicated power supply for OPR/MMI workstation main control board, multi-channel communication boards and peripheral interface circuits inside operator station cabinet
Independent channel fault isolation: only cut off faulty single circuit upon failure without causing full workstation power collapse
Fault diagnostic information transmitted via WESTBUS field bus to DPU controller for system event log storage and HMI on-screen fault alarm output
Supports cold slot replacement; single module can be dismounted separately without full cabinet power cut-off
4. Core Upgrade Differences vs G01 & G02 Versions
Full PCB full-conformal three-proof coating (moisture-proof, dust-proof, anti-corrosion), customized for high-humidity, corrosive industrial site environment (power plant, petrochemical plant field cabinet)
Upgraded high-grade industrial-grade electrolytic capacitors and low-ripple EMI filter components, lower output ripple, stronger anti-interference against display harmonic and cabinet power grid surge noise
Optimized internal component derating design, improved long-term continuous running reliability, extended service life under 24/7 uninterrupted operation
Optimized internal thermal layout, better heat dissipation to reduce high-temperature aging failure rate under full-load long-time working

6. Installation & Maintenance Requirements
Strict ESD anti-static protection operation required during plug/unplug; cut off corresponding slot power before module replacement
After installation and power on, test all three output voltage values to confirm within rated tolerance range
Spare modules need constant-temperature anti-static warehouse storage; quarterly powered aging test is mandatory to avoid capacitor deterioration caused by long-term idle placement
Periodic half-year dust cleaning for running installed module to prevent poor heat dissipation induced overheat protection action
